zeroclipboard 使用
复制下面的 内容到 剪切板
<p><span ><a title="复制" class="yelow submit" onclick="copyToClipBoard(this)" data-clipboard-target="code">复制代码</a></span></p> <pre id="code"> </pre>
function copyToClipBoard(ele) { var clip = new ZeroClipboard( ele, { moviePath: "/js/ZeroClipboard/ZeroClipboard.swf" }); clip.on( 'complete', function(client, args) { alert("代码已复制到剪切板"); }); }
捐助开发者
在兴趣的驱动下,写一个免费
的东西,有欣喜,也还有汗水,希望你喜欢我的作品,同时也能支持一下。 当然,有钱捧个钱场(右上角的爱心标志,支持支付宝和PayPal捐助),没钱捧个人场,谢谢各位。
谢谢您的赞助,我会做的更好!
相关推荐
ZeroClipboard使用Flash来跨域设置剪贴板内容,这需要在服务器端配置合适的跨域策略。如果配置不当,可能会导致安全错误,从而无法复制文本。 问题六:版本更新 随着技术的发展,ZeroClipboard也在不断更新。使用较...
标题中的“使用 ZeroClipboard 实现复制功能”是指利用 ZeroClipboard 这个JavaScript库来实现在网页上一键复制文本的功能。这个库广泛应用于Web应用中,为用户提供了一个方便的交互方式,模仿了桌面软件中常见的...
本篇文章将深入探讨两种实现这一功能的JavaScript库——`ZeroClipboard`和`clipboard`,并详细介绍它们的工作原理、使用方法以及在不同场景下的适用性。 ## 一、ZeroClipboard `ZeroClipboard` 是一个早期广泛使用...
2. **API调用**:使用ZeroClipboard库时,需要先实例化一个客户端对象,然后通过调用`clip.setText()`设置要复制的文本,最后绑定复制事件的触发器,如`clip.glue()`方法,将按钮与Flash对象关联。 3. **跨域问题**...
ZeroClipboard.js ZeroClipBoard.swf下载
Flash插件的存在使得zeroclipboard可以跨浏览器工作,无论用户使用的是Firefox、Chrome、Safari还是其他支持Flash的浏览器。 在zeroclipboard-2.2.0.zip压缩包中,我们通常会找到以下文件和目录: 1. `dist/` 目录...
在使用zeroclipboard之前,开发者需要在网页中引入相关的JavaScript库文件和Flash文件。这个压缩包可能包含了zeroclipboard的核心库(如zeroclipboard.js)、Flash SWF文件(如ZeroClipboard.swf)以及相关的示例...
但目前,ZeroClipboard仍然是一个广泛使用的解决方案,特别是对于需要兼容老版本浏览器的项目。 在实际应用中,你还需要考虑一些细节问题,比如Flash的安全策略、跨域问题、以及如何确保在用户点击按钮时正确触发...
3. **初始化插件**:在JavaScript中,使用jQuery选择器找到这个元素,并调用ZeroClipboard的`.glue()`方法,将该元素与要复制的文本关联起来。 4. **事件处理**:ZeroClipboard提供了多种事件,如`ready`、`copy`、...
ZeroClipboard 是一个JavaScript库,主要用于实现网页上的跨浏览器复制功能,尤其在处理用户希望复制文本到...通过正确使用ZeroClipboard,开发者可以为用户提供一致且便捷的复制体验,无论他们使用的是哪种浏览器。
zeroclipboard库的使用极大地简化了Web应用中复制功能的实现,使得开发者可以轻松地提供这一用户体验上的便利。然而,随着HTML5的`Clipboard API`的普及,现代浏览器提供了更安全、更原生的剪贴板访问方式,不再依赖...
6. **安全与隐私**:由于涉及到用户数据,确保在使用ZeroClipboard时遵循最佳安全实践,比如只复制用户期望的数据,避免潜在的安全风险。 在实际项目中,ZeroClipboard可以很好地与各种前端框架和库集成,如React、...
使用ZeroClipboard的步骤如下: 1. **引入库**:首先,你需要在HTML文件中引入ZeroClipboard的JavaScript文件。通常,你可以从其官方网站下载最新版本,或者通过CDN链接直接引用。 2. **创建剪贴板对象**:在...
使用ZeroClipboard库的步骤大致如下: 1. **引入文件**:首先,你需要在网页中引入ZeroClipboard.min.js和ZeroClipboard.swf。通常将JavaScript文件放在`<head>`或`<body>`标签的底部,而SWF文件则需要放在服务器可...
在使用ZeroClipboard时,我们需要包含两个文件:`ZeroClipboard.js`和`ZeroClipboard.swf`。`ZeroClipboard.js`是JavaScript库,负责与Flash对象通信以及处理用户事件。`ZeroClipboard.swf`是Flash组件,实现了实际...
- **Flash配置**:确保用户在使用含有Flash的ZeroClipboard时,Flash插件是启用状态,或者在用户首次使用时给予提示。 - **错误处理**:添加适当的错误处理代码,当复制操作失败时,向用户提供反馈。 通过这些步骤...
3. 使用JavaScript初始化zeroClipboard实例,并关联触发器元素,设置要复制的文本。 4. 添加事件监听器,当用户与触发器交互时,调用zeroClipboard的`copy`方法复制文本。 例如,我们可以看到压缩包中的`...
在使用zclip.js时,需要将ZeroClipboard.swf部署在服务器上,并确保其路径正确无误,这样才能正常工作。 在使用zclip.js时,首先需要在HTML页面中引入该库,然后创建一个或多个需要添加复制功能的按钮。接着,通过...
- 使用ZeroClipboard时,确保用户的浏览器启用了Flash,否则复制功能将无法正常工作。 - 鉴于安全和隐私考虑,不要滥用剪贴板API,确保仅在用户明确意图复制内容时才执行相关操作。 6. **ZeroClipboard的扩展功能...